What is Aluminum Chlorohydrate(ACH) ?
- Trade Name: ACH
- Active Ingredient: High concentration of Al2O3
- Chemical Name: Aluminium Chlorohydrate Liquid
- CAS No.: 12042-91-0
- Aluminum Chlorohydrate (short name is ACH) is Aluminium-based Coagulant , the most concentrated material of the PAC family, it offers the maximum alumina and basicity available in a stable solution form. ACH liquid is typically defined as at least 23%min Al2O3 and 83% basic. As it has the highest polynuclear content and highest level of neutralization, it can deliver the benefits of PAC to the ultimate degree.
- ACH is a workhorse product in drinking water and industrial wastewater applications, as it can provide performance across a wide variety of water conditions. With it's high alumina content, it is the least freight sensitive of any of the PAC products.
What's the Advantage of Aluminum Chlorohydrate ( ACH )?
- It is accepted as the replaced product of PAC (Polyaluminum Chloride) used for the water treatment ,to reach the same result when treating water.
- It is less consume quantity than PAC, very friendly to environment .
- It can lead to quick formation of flock with big size and rapid precipitation.
- It has widerange adaptability to thewaters at different temperatures and a good solubility.
- The solution of ACH is slightly corrosive and suitable for the automatic dosing and convenient for eperation.
What's the Application filed of Aluminum Chlorohydrate (ACH)?
- Urban and industrial water treatment
- Removal of heavy metals such as chromium, cadmium, lead, mercury and other Metals removal, Phosphate removal and other floating objects
- It is generally employed as the primary coagulant in potable water and industrial water treatment plants.
- For TSS (Total Suspended Solids) removal, COD (Chemical Oxygen Demand) reduction, BOD(Biological Oxyen Demand) and TOC(Total Organic Cabon) removal.
- Cosmetic raw materials and resins manufacturing
- ACH widely used antiperspirants
| What's the Aluminium Chlorohydrate ( ACH ) TDS? |
| Appearance: | Solid powder, white to off-white |
| Powder odor : | Odorless |
| Aluminium as Al: | 22 -24% |
| Al2O3 : | 46%-49% |
| Chloride : | 18% max |
| Al:Cl Molar Ratio: | 1.90:1-2.10:1 |
| pH(15%aq.) : | 3.9-4.6 |
| Basicity : | 80-90 |
| Insolubles: | <0.01% |
